§ 11709

Amended by Stats. 1983, Ch. 388, Sec. 1.

A person not regularly engaged in the business of pest control that operates only in the vicinity of his or her own property and for the accommodation of his or her neighbors is not required to pay the fee specified by Section 11703, but is required to procure a license. The person shall register with the commissioner as provided in Section 11732, and is subject to all other provisions of this division. The determination of the director that a person is engaged in the business of pest control beyond the vicinity of his or her own property or for the accommodation of others than his or her neighbors is final.
